    How is that not a wing-forward play? He's superb on the dribble/offensively coming from the wings, and shooting or passing.

    Last year w/ Sittard he was exclusively a cf because of his height. That meant his dribbling wouldn't come into play as much and there weren't many passing options.

    It looks like now w/ Frosinone he's in a 2 fw setup and his team can build to him more, then join him in attack. So he goes from 2 assists last season to 7 already this one, in just over half the minutes.

    I would call him up in March and try him at the left wing-fw position. Have a dearth of options there. Weah just went down again.
